Background

Let's go back to the beginning.

Udemy is a popular online learning platform that provides users with access to a vast library of courses on a wide range of topics. It was founded in 2010 with the goal of making education more accessible and affordable for everyone. Today, Udemy has over 50 million students and a library of over 130,000 courses, making it one of the largest and most comprehensive online learning platforms in the world.

One of the key features of Udemy is its versatility. The platform offers courses on a variety of subjects, including business, technology, personal development, design, and much more. This means that no matter what your interest or career goals are, you are likely to find a course that suits your needs on Udemy.

Another unique aspect of Udemy is its openness to instructors. The platform invites anyone with a passion for teaching and a wealth of knowledge in a particular subject to create and publish their own courses. This has led to a diverse range of courses, taught by a variety of instructors with different levels of experience and expertise. This allows students to choose from a range of perspectives and teaching styles when selecting a course.

The courses on Udemy are designed to be flexible and accessible. Students can learn at their own pace, on their own schedule, and from any device with an internet connection. The platform also provides course materials, including videos, quizzes, and assignments, to help students reinforce their learning. Additionally, once a course is purchased, students have lifetime access to its content, allowing them to revisit the course as often as they need to in order to fully master the material.

Coursera is an online learning platform that provides access to a wide range of courses, specializations, and degrees from top universities and institutions around the world. It was founded in 2012 with the goal of making education  accessible and affordable to everyone, and has since become one of the largest online learning platforms in the world.

One of the key features of Coursera is the quality of its educational content. The platform partners with top universities and institutions, such as the University of Pennsylvania, Stanford University, and the University of London, to provide students with access to high-quality courses and programs. This means that students can benefit from the expertise and experience of leading educators, regardless of their location or background.

Another unique aspect of Coursera is its variety of offerings. The platform provides access to a range of courses, from beginner-level to advanced, in subjects such as computer science, business, data science, and more. Additionally, Coursera offers specializations and  degrees in selected fields, providing students with a comprehensive and structured learning experience.

The courses on Coursera  are designed to be flexible and accessible, allowing students to learn at their own pace and on their own schedule. The platform provides course materials, including videos, quizzes, and assignments, to help students reinforce their learning. Additionally, students can interact with their peers and instructors through online forums, providing a collaborative and supportive learning environment.

Udemy

Udemy is a well-known online learning platform that specializes in offering a wide range of courses in various fields. From tech and programming to design, marketing, and personal development, Udemy has something for everyone. The platform offers over 130,000 courses created by expert instructors, making it one of the largest online learning platforms available today.

Udemy's courses are designed to be accessible and affordable, with many of them priced at $20 or less. This makes it easy for students to upskill or gain new knowledge in their chosen field without breaking the bank. Udemy's courses are also designed to be flexible, with many of them offering lifetime access, so students can learn at their own pace and return to the course at any time for a refresher. The platform also offers a wide range of certification options, including Udemy certificates of completion, industry-recognized certifications, and even a few university-level courses.

Coursera

Coursera is a leading online learning platform that specializes in providing high-quality, university-level courses in a variety of subject areas. The platform partners with top universities and institutions around the world to bring students a range of online courses, specializations, and degrees. Coursera is particularly well known for its extensive selection of courses in technology, business, and data science, with courses ranging from beginner to advanced levels.

In addition to its strong focus on technology, business, and data science, Coursera also offers courses in a range of other subject areas, including the arts, humanities, and social sciences. Some of the most popular courses on Coursera include Machine Learning, Digital Marketing, and Data Science Fundamentals. The platform also offers specializations, which are a series of courses designed to help students master a specific subject area. These specializations often culminate in a certification that demonstrates a student's mastery of the subject. Overall, Coursera's extensive selection of courses and specializations make it a leading platform for students looking to upskill or gain new knowledge and skills in a variety of subject areas.

Conclusion

Conclusion

In conclusion, both Udemy and Coursera are popular online learning platforms that offer a variety of courses in different fields. Udemy is a massive open online course (MOOC) platform that offers a wide range of courses, and is suited for those who are looking for a wider range of courses and a more traditional online learning experience. On the other hand, Coursera offers more structured, university-level courses from top institutions, making it a better choice for those who want a more structured, formal learning experience. Ultimately, both platforms offer quality education, and users can choose the one that best fits their learning goals and preferences.
